function devuelve_fecha(fecha){

fecha = fecha.replace(/[-]/g, "/");
fecha = new Date(fecha);
return fecha
}

function valida_Mail(formulario){
	if(formulario.mail.value==''){
		alert('Error: Camp email es obligatori.');
		formulario.mail.focus();
		return false;
	}	
	return true
}

function valida_cv1(formulario){

	if(formulario.Nom.value==''){
		alert('Error: Camp nom és obligatori.');
		formulario.Nom.focus();
		return false;
	}	

	if(formulario.cognom1.value==''){
		alert('Error: Camp cognom 1 és obligatori.');
		formulario.cognom1.focus();
		return false;
	}	

	if(formulario.dni.value==''){
		alert('Error: Camp dni és obligatori.');
		formulario.dni.focus();
		return false;
	}	

	if(formulario.Data_naixement.value==''){
		alert('Error: Camp data naixement és obligatori.');
		formulario.Data_naixement.focus();
		return false;
	}	


	if(formulario.lloc_naixement.value==''){
		alert('Error: Camp lloc de naixement és obligatori.');
		formulario.lloc_naixement.focus();
		return false;
	}	

	if(formulario.nacionalitat.value==''){
		alert('Error: Camp nacinalitat és obligatori.');
		formulario.nacionalitat.focus();
		return false;
	}

	if(formulario.sexe.value==0){
		alert('Error: Camp sexe és obligatori.');
		formulario.sexe.focus();
		return false;
	}

	if(formulario.Adreca.value==''){
		alert('Error: Camp Adre\u00E7a és obligatori.');
		formulario.Adreca.focus();
		return false;
	}

	if(formulario.Poblacio.value==''){
		alert('Error: Camp Poblacio és obligatori.');
		formulario.Poblacio.focus();
		return false;
	}

	if(formulario.Telefon.value==''){
		alert('Error: Camp Telèfon 1 és obligatori.');
		formulario.Mobil.focus();
		return false;
	}

	if(formulario.email.value==''){
		alert('Error: Camp email és obligatori.');
		formulario.email.focus();
		return false;
	}

	if(formulario.email.value==''){
		alert('Error: el camp email és obligatori.');
		formulario.email.focus();
		return false;
	}else{
	  if ((formulario.email.value.indexOf("@")==-1) || (formulario.email.value.indexOf(".")==-1)){
			alert("Error: el camp email no es correcte.");
			formulario.email.focus();  
			return false;
	  } 
	}

	if(formulario.Acepto.checked==false){
		alert('Error: ha d\'acceptar les condicions .');
		return false;
	}



	return true;
}



function valida_cv2(formulario){

	if(formulario.Titulacio1.value=='null'){
		alert('Error: Camp titulacio1 és obligatori.');
		formulario.Titulacio1.focus();
		return false;
	}	

	if(formulario.Estudis1.value==''){
		alert('Error: Camp estudis 1 és obligatori.');
		formulario.Estudis1.focus();
		return false;
	}	

	if(formulario.Titulacio2.value!='null'){
		if(formulario.Estudis2.value==''){
			alert('Error: Camp estudis 2 és obligatori.');
			formulario.Estudis2.focus();
			return false;
		}	
	}	

	if(formulario.Titulacio3.value!='null'){
		if(formulario.Estudis3.value==''){
			alert('Error: Camp estudis 3 és obligatori.');
			formulario.Estudis3.focus();
			return false;
		}	
	}	

	return true;
}

function valida_cv3(formulario){

	if((formulario.Actualment_treballant[0].checked==false)&&(formulario.Actualment_treballant[1].checked==false)){
		alert('Error: Camp actualment treballant és obligatori.');
		return false;
	}

	return true;
}


function valida_cv4(formulario){

	if((formulario.Permis_conduir[0].checked==false)&&(formulario.Permis_conduir[1].checked==false)){
		alert('Error: Camp Perm\u00eds de conduir és obligatori.');
		return false;
	}

	if((formulario.Vehicle[0].checked==false)&&(formulario.Vehicle[1].checked==false)){
		alert('Error: Camp vehicle és obligatori.');
		return false;
	}

	if((formulario.Autonoms[0].checked==false)&&(formulario.Autonoms[1].checked==false)){
		alert('Error: Camp Autonoms és obligatori.');
		return false;
	}

	if((formulario.Discapacitats[0].checked==false)&&(formulario.Discapacitats[1].checked==false)){
		alert('Error: Camp Discapacitats és obligatori.');
		return false;
	}

	//return true;
}

function valida_cv5(formulario){
	
	valida=0
	
	if(formulario.Centre_Thau_barcelona.checked==true){
		valida=1
	}
	
	if(formulario.Centre_Thau_Sant_Cugat.checked==true){
		valida=1
	}

	if(formulario.Batxillerats.checked==true){
		valida=1
	}

	if(formulario.Cicles_formatius.checked==true){
		valida=1
	}

	if(formulario.Escola_idiomes.checked==true){
		valida=1
	}

	if(formulario.Escola_musica.checked==true){
		valida=1
	}

	if(formulario.Centre_Indiferent.checked==true){
		valida=1
	}

	if(valida==0){
		alert('Ha de marcar obligatoriament un centre.');
		return false;
	}

	valida=0
	
	if(formulario.Area_professorat.checked==true){
		valida=1
	}

	if(formulario.Area_administracio.checked==true){
		valida=1
	}

	if(formulario.Area_manteniment.checked==true){
		valida=1
	}

	if(valida==0){
		alert('Ha de marcar obligatoriament una àrea.');
		return false;
	}

	return true;

}